Unit Definitions

What is Terabyte ?

A Terabyte (TB) is a decimal unit of digital information that is equal to 1,000,000,000,000 bytes (or 8,000,000,000,000 bits) and commonly used to measure the storage capacity of computer hard drives, flash drives, and other digital storage devices. It is also used to express data transfer speeds and in the context of data storage and memory, the binary-based unit of Tebibyte (TiB) is used instead.

What is Exbibit ?

An Exbibit (Eib or Eibit) is a binary unit of digital information that is equal to 1,152,921,504,606,846,976 bits and is defined by the International Electro technical Commission(IEC). The prefix 'exbi' is derived from the binary number system and it is used to distinguish it from the decimal-based 'exabit' (Eb). It is widely used in the field of computing as it more accurately represents the amount of data storage and data transfer in computer systems.
